“SUEDE” TO RETURN FOR “HOT NIGHTS, COOL TUNES”
The second weekend of “Hot Nights, Cool Tunes” in downtown Brenham features the return of a fan favorite.
Saturday, the popular Austin band “Suede” will perform for the 11th year in a row, playing hits from the 70’s through today.
Community Services Specialist Crystal Locke says, in addition to the music, the Classic Car Cruise-In is one of the big draws for the event.
This weekend’s performance is sponsored by J&A Roofing, Woodson Lumber Company, Budweiser – Mike Hopkins Distributing, and Citizens State Bank.
Each of this month’s concerts will start at 7 p.m. every Saturday on the courthouse square in downtown. KWHI’s Craig Montana will be there Saturday night to introduce Suede as they take the stage.
